?Ethical, Professional and Cultural Issues of ICT Introduction; Ethics represent a set of principles having right conduct. In other words, it is a theory or system of moral values. It is the rules or standards that govern the conduct of a person (Ethics. 2011). Ethics can be everywhere. There are ethics in business too. Here ethics means written or unwritten code of values and principles that govern the actions within a business establishment. In business, the establishments’ culture sets the standards for determining the good and bad behavior of the decisions that is made (A Definition for Business Ethics. 2011). When coming to entertainment, it is a large part of our daily lives. People spend some time every day for the sake of entertainment. Ethics in entertainment is more based on the mediums popularity rather than the creators need to be ethical in nature. The entertainment media is constantly under the attack by the so called guardian angels of ethical standards for portraying unethical values through the media. This attack is on films, music as well as video games industry. It is an acceptable fact that what is more corrupt is easier to get accepted. Keeping this in mind, the movie industry has moved one step forward by creating the MPAA system in which questionable stuff would be rated higher so that adult people can warn their children well in advance. Now newer industries are forced to come under the scrutiny of maintaining ethical standards. The video game industry which comes under the category of interactive entertainment industry is facing stiff challenges from gurus of ethical standards. Now the video games industry is facing challenges in ethical standards maintenance, it has been constantly accused of ruining the moral standards of children in particular. However there is a good reason behind these allegations. Since the industry is relatively new, it has resorted to some lower least common denominators to sell its games. It has used scantily clad and physically impossible women and men. Moreover questionable as well as violent subject matters are also used by the industry. The industry pundits who defend these moves are relying on the fact that other types of Medias have also used such stands before. They feel that this has to be seen as a sign of times and growing popularity. However in general sense, such actions should be viewed as a loss of production ethics or part of the inevitable routine that takes on the industry every time (Ethics and Entertainment Introduction. 2000). The banning of the video game manhunt in 2007 by the BBFC in 2007 was an eye opener for the gaming industry which was starting to act careless with regard to ethics in the media. Most of the technicians , artists and story tellers in the gaming industry are tuning to some blood spilling and sexist unusual themes in their products on the belief that its just fun. They also have an intentional idea behind this move that only such things sell quickly. Degradation of values has swept towards different segments in the industry. Its effect has started showing to the gaming industry as well. Primarily gaming industry is concentrated on children below eighteen years. Children are the main users of its products other than any other group. To show explicit and debatable as well as questionable content in the form of games to children on the false imagination that it is only fun is a serious crime that is done towards the society. The video game manhunt 2 was banned by the British authorities because of its relentless imagery of savage killing and slaying. Manhunt video game was very popular among children because of its violence. It even prompted in a killing of a fourteen year old boy. Banning the video game was a bold step taken by the authorities for the first time in a decade. Manhunt 2 shows sustained as well as cumulative sadism which are labeled casual in the way the killings are committed in the game. Such types of entertainment are not at all acceptable because it is targeted towards children (Censors ban 'brutal' video game. 2007). Banning manhunt game was a good step made for up liftment of ethics in the gaming industry. Its ban provoked many game developers to think much about ethics in video gaming industry and act according to it. Producers and developers resorted to some kind of self censoring with respect to some violent titles (Hayward.2007). Banning of the video game manhunt and the subsequent controversies surrounding it has raised many questions. Predominant among them is that should violent video games be banned? Studies have shown that violent video games are the most sought after video games by people. Because of this trend, lots of violent video games are made every year. All of these are competing each other to be more violent so that people get more attracted towards it. Normally video games having high degree of violence would have a high age limit for the game. For example games like mortal combat which has high violence is aimed for persons who are eighteen plus. But kids also get such games easily. From these games they can learn easily the violent sides and act according to it. It is been common now that some young people acting certain moves in an unsafe wrestling match on others. This could cause grave injury. It is the same with video games having high violence. There have been numerous instances when kids practicing violent characters of these games in real like thereby causing either injury or sometimes death (Violence in Video Games, Should It Be Banned?2011). Supporters of not to ban video games have argued that banning would kill the industry as people are behind violent based games rather than non violent ones. They put the point that it is not practical to ban violent games rather a prescribed age classification for viewing and using such games should be strictly followed. The threat of violent content is a very disturbing fact to parents. Children who aren’t exposed to violence would quickly fall in its charisma after they view such games. Such acts are truly unethical in a civilized society and should not be encouraged (If Violent Video Games Really Got Banned.2011). . While developing video games it is of at most importance that some ethical standards like avoidance of spilling of blood and excessive violence, no cheating or manipulating ethical stands of any kind in search of victory and avoidance of sexist and racial remarks; is to be followed. Fears that success rate will be low if these are not included in the games is purely baseless. It is often argued by people who are not interested in ethical standards that maintaining ethical standards in the entertainment industry is purely nonsense and entertainment industry stands for only fun and entertainment. But it also has to be remembered that entertainment industry significantly influences and affects the younger generation particularly children who in turn would be a burden for the society if they are not groomed upon good ethical standards. Generations not living in good ethics will definitely be a hindrance for a healthy society. The success of online video games like MoneyBee.org and PatternBee.org, both online multi player video games has proved that following unethical standards like violence and open sex is not at all necessary to make a video game successful. To make a game successful as well as interesting, it must be competitive. For making it competitive, it is not necessary to fill it with violence and sex (Good News.2011). In a recent interview with Mr. Greg Zeschuk, the creative officer of Bio ware which is a prominent video game producer, he opinioned that it is not necessary to merge violence with story to make a video game popular. Making of good games without non ethical standards has not been seriously tried till date. That is the only problem faced by the industry with regard to maintenance of ethical standards (Reisinger.2005). Other free indeed carefree game developers highlight the point that if violence and other anti ethical issues are allowed in films, why they should not be allowed in games. But the answer to this baseless justification is that in films there is an efficient rating strategy where films are rated according to their veiwership. In many countries including developed ones there are strict rules to stop children from viewing films that are not suited for them. But video games are primarily used by children rather than adults therefore creating a rating system there is not as practical as in the case of the film industry. Conclusion: Due to the continuous outbursts and resistance from protective ethical groups and person, game developers are now seriously thinking about producing games having more fun and maybe displaying some kind of social responsibility. Because of the ethical implications of customers, particularly the younger ones, devoting more time for the game at the expense of family as well as other real life elements, it is not for good to rely completely on additive behavior. Gamers and developers should keep these aspects in mind while they develop the games. Games should be beneficial to both the society as well as to the investors (Becker.2002).
